Open in ChatGPT Ask ChatGPT about this page Open in Claude Ask Claude about this page Prev Next This article summarizes Windows registry keys and registry paths that are commonly used for deploying, managing, and troubleshooting the Cato Windows Client. It consolidates the registry locations, their purpose, and the related configuration or administrative action. The registry keys are used for remote access as well as User Awareness.
Registry Path/Key
Type
Purpose/Context
Value or Action
Additional Resources
H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E\SOFTWARE\CatoNetworksVPN\dns_port
Value
Configure the Windows Client to use UDP 1337 instead of UDP 443
DWORD = 1337
Configure DNS Port
H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E\SOFTWARE\CatoNetworksVPN\server_port
Value
Configure the Windows Client to use UDP 1337 instead of UDP 443
DWORD = 1337
Configure UDP Port
H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E\SOFTWARE\CatoNetworksVPN\SubdomainForSeamlessAuth
Value
Define the Cato SSO subdomain for seamless authentication with Windows credentials
String = <your account name>
Subdomain for Seamless Authentication
H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E\SOFTWARE\CatoNetworksVPN\LaunchAuthPageOnStartup
Value
Automatically launch the Client after initial installation for the next Windows user who logs in
DWORD = 1
Automatically Launch the Client
H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E\SOFTWARE\WOW6432Node\Microsoft\Windows\CurrentVersion\Uninstall\
Registry path
Find the installed Windows Client uninstall entry
Search for Cato Client under this path
Uninstall Client using MsiExec
H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E\SOFTWARE\WOW6432Node\Microsoft\Windows\CurrentVersion\Uninstall\<Cato Client key>\UninstallString
Value
Retrieve the uninstall command for the Windows Client
Copy the UninstallString value data
Uninstall Client using MsiExec
H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E\SOFTWARE\CatoNetworksVPN\SeamlessAuthAllowUI
Value
Permits the use of additional manual authentication methods such as MFA
DWORD = 1
Authenticate Users Automatically with Windows Credentials
H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E\SOFTWARE\CatoNetworksVPN\ConnectOnBoot
Value
Configure Cato Client to connect every time the device boots
DWORD = 1
Connect On Boot
H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E\SOFTWARE\CatoNetworksVPN\InitialAlwaysOn
Value
Force Always-On to be enabled on new client installations
DWORD = 1
Initial Always On
H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E\SOFTWARE\CatoNetworksVPN\PreLogin
Value
Enable Pre-login for a specific device
DWORD = 1
Enable Pre-Login
H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E\SOFTWARE\CatoNetworksVPN\GREMode
Value
Enable the GRE tunnel for shared hosts
DWORD = 1
GRE Mode for Shared Hosts
H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E\SOFTWARE\CatoNetworksVPN\LastUser\UpgradeMode
Value
Indicates which upgrade mode is configured on the device
DWORD = 0-2
Upgrade Mode
